The slump likely has little to nothing to do with your switch to CAD.
Canadians recently turned away from shopping online due to the threat of a Canada Post strike/lockout.
My own sales (which have been exclusively in CAD since Jan 2013) are generally steady January through October (rising for Xmas) took a nosedive to about 25 per cent of normal when news about postal labour disruption hit the airwaves and newspapers in earnest in mid-June, and those numbers have not recovered since. It's been about 45 days of little-to-nothing. Lots of unpaids and that's it.
